Safeguarding Statement
At SSS, the safety and well-being of our beneficiaries, employees, volunteers, and all individuals we work with are of paramount importance. We are committed to safeguarding all individuals, ensuring they are protected from harm, abuse, and exploitation.
1. Our Commitment to Safeguarding:
We recognise our responsibility to promote the welfare of all individuals and to prevent the abuse of those who are vulnerable. Our safeguarding practices are designed to create a safe and supportive environment for everyone involved with SSS.
2. Definition of Safeguarding:
Safeguarding encompasses measures taken to protect the health, well-being, and human rights of individuals, ensuring they live free from harm, abuse, and neglect.
3. Policy Implementation:
We have implemented a robust safeguarding policy that outlines our commitment to protecting individuals from abuse, ensuring proper procedures for reporting concerns, and providing training for all staff and volunteers. We adhere to all applicable laws and regulations surrounding safeguarding to ensure full compliance in all areas.
4. Reporting Concerns:
If you have any concerns about the safety or well-being of an individual in our care, we encourage you to report it immediately. We take all allegations seriously and are committed to investigating them thoroughly and in a timely manner.
5. Training and Awareness:
We provide regular training for our staff and volunteers to ensure they understand their responsibilities in safeguarding. This training includes recognising signs of abuse, understanding reporting procedures, and promoting a safe environment.
6. Legal Compliance:
SSS is fully committed to complying with all relevant safeguarding laws and regulations. We regularly review and update our policies to maintain compliance and to reflect best practices in safeguarding.
